import QtQuick 2.0
import Qt3D.Core 2.0
import Qt3D.Render 2.0
Material {
property Texture2D texture
property vector2d textureScale: Qt.vector2d(1,-1)
property vector2d textureBias: Qt.vector2d(0, 1)
parameters: [
Parameter { name: "surfaceTexture"; value: texture },
Parameter { name: "texCoordScale"; value: textureScale },
Parameter { name: "texCoordBias"; value: textureBias }
]
effect: Effect {
FilterKey {
id: forward
name: "renderingStyle"
value: "forward"
}
ShaderProgram {
id: gl2Es2Shader
vertexShaderCode: loadSource("qrc:/shaders/es2/texturing.vert")
fragmentShaderCode: loadSource("qrc:/shaders/es2/texturing.frag")
}
ShaderProgram {
id: gl3Shader
vertexShaderCode: loadSource("qrc:/shaders/gl3/texturing.vert")
fragmentShaderCode: loadSource("qrc:/shaders/gl3/texturing.frag")
}
techniques: [
// OpenGL 3.1
Technique {
filterKeys: [ forward ]
graphicsApiFilter {
api: GraphicsApiFilter.OpenGL
profile: GraphicsApiFilter.CoreProfile
majorVersion: 3
minorVersion: 1
}
renderPasses: RenderPass {
shaderProgram: gl3Shader
}
},
// OpenGL 2.1
Technique {
filterKeys: [ forward ]
graphicsApiFilter {
api: GraphicsApiFilter.OpenGL
profile: GraphicsApiFilter.NoProfile
majorVersion: 2
minorVersion: 0
}
renderPasses: RenderPass {
shaderProgram: gl2Es2Shader
}
},
// OpenGL ES 2
Technique {
filterKeys: [ forward ]
graphicsApiFilter {
api: GraphicsApiFilter.OpenGLES
profile: GraphicsApiFilter.NoProfile
majorVersion: 2
minorVersion: 0
}
renderPasses: RenderPass {
shaderProgram: gl2Es2Shader
}
}
]
}
}
